Crime in North Branch summary. We use data from the FBI to determine the crime rates in North Branch. Key points include:

  • There were 72 total crimes in North Branch in the last reporting year.

  • The overall crime rate per 100,000 people in North Branch is 607.5 / 100k people.

  • The violent crime rate per 100,000 people in North Branch is 50.6 / 100k people.

  • The property crime rate per 100,000 people in North Branch is 556.9 / 100k people.

  • Overall, crime in North Branch is -71.33% below the national average.

Cost of living in North Branch summary. We use data on the cost of living to determine how expensive it is to live in North Branch. Real estate prices drive most of the variance in cost of living around Minnesota. Key points include:

  • The cost of living in North Branch is 105 with 100 being average.

  • The cost of living in North Branch is 1.1x higher than the national average.

  • The median home value in North Branch is $349,509.

  • The median income in North Branch is $90,456.

North Branch, MN Weather

  • The average high in North Branch is 54.4° and the average low is 33.0°.

  • There are 64.0 days of precipitation each year.

  • Expect an average of 31.2 inches of precipitation each year with 51.3 inches of snow.

Population over time in North Branch

The current population in North Branch is 11,565. The population has increased 15.9% from 2010.
